Corrugated metal and zinc roofs are known for their lightweight design, making them perfect for homes, agricultural buildings, and commercial properties in the UK. However, over time, these roofs are prone to: – Rust and corrosion – Unsecured screws or fasteners – Improper sealing – Dents or deformation – Surface wear When these issues arise, early intervention can avoid further damage. Advantages of these roof types: – Corrugated metal – Long-lasting, with a classic industrial look – Zinc roofing – Stylish and contemporary, offering self-healing properties Common options feature: – Galvanized metal – Affordable with a protective zinc coating – Pre-painted sheets – Customizable and resistant to fading – Standing seam zinc – Sophisticated, favoured for sleek designs Fun fact: zinc roofs often last over 50 years with regular inspections. Corrugated metal, while economical, also provides excellent longevity. Why schedule an inspection?     Immingham is a thriving community, civil parish, and ward in the North East Lincolnshire unitary authority of England. Situated on the southwest bank of the Humber Estuary, Immingham is approximately 6 miles northwest of Grimsby. The town’s transformation began in the early 1900s with the establishment of Immingham Dock by the Great Central Railway. The docks linked to their labour source in Grimsby through the electric railway, which opened in 1912. The town’s housing has expanded over the decades, from early utilitarian housing built during dock development to modern estates and suburban developments. One of the original 1907 houses, now a listed structure, stands as a testament to the town’s industrial heritage. The town experienced rapid growth during the 20th century, particularly post-World War II, as industrial activity increased nearby. The 1960s saw a boom in residential development, including Pilgrim Avenue and areas along Pelham Road. Further growth occurred in the 1970s, with new estates southeast of Pilgrim Road and northwest of Pelham Road, along with additional housing to the southwest. As of 2011, Immingham now has a population of 9,642, contained within a compact urban area of roughly one square mile.
